OTIS Otis Worldwide Corp

Price (delayed)

$88.52

Market cap

$37.99B

P/E Ratio

36.58

Dividend/share

$0.64

EPS

N/A

Enterprise value

$42.42B

Otis Worldwide Corporation is an American company that develops, manufactures and markets elevators, escalators, moving walkways, and related equipment. Based in Farmington, Connecticut, U.S, Otis is the world's largest manufacturer ...

Highlights
The company's net income rose by 16% QoQ and by 4.1% YoY
The debt has declined by 8% year-on-year and by 2.7% since the previous quarter
The company's equity rose by 19% YoY but it fell by 2% QoQ
OTIS's P/E is 24% above its last 4 quarters average of 29.5

Key stats

What are the main financial stats of OTIS
Market
Shares outstanding
429.14M
Market cap
$37.99B
Enterprise value
$42.42B
Valuations
Price to earnings (P/E)
36.58
Price to book (P/B)
N/A
Price to sales (P/S)
2.91
EV/EBIT
25.7
EV/EBITDA
22.93
EV/Sales
3.21
Earnings
Revenue
$13.2B
EBIT
$1.65B
EBITDA
$1.85B
Free cash flow
$1.72B
Per share
EPS
N/A
Free cash flow per share
$3.96
Book value per share
-$9.02
Revenue per share
$30.43
TBVPS
$19.21
Balance sheet
Total assets
$10.51B
Total liabilities
$13.79B
Debt
$6.16B
Equity
-$3.91B
Working capital
-$49M
Liquidity
Debt to equity
-1.58
Current ratio
0.99
Quick ratio
0.76
Net debt/EBITDA
2.4
Margins
EBITDA margin
14%
Gross margin
29.6%
Net margin
7.9%
Operating margin
13.7%
Efficiency
Return on assets
10%
Return on equity
N/A
Return on invested capital
24.7%
Return on capital employed
40.2%
Return on sales
12.5%
Dividend
Dividend yield
0.72%
DPS
$0.64
Payout ratio
26.4%

OTIS stock price

How has the Otis Worldwide stock price performed over time
Intraday
1.36%
1 week
4.24%
1 month
9.53%
1 year
49.88%
YTD
31.04%
QTD
8.25%

Financial performance

How have Otis Worldwide's revenue and profit performed over time
Revenue
$13.2B
Gross profit
$3.9B
Operating income
$1.81B
Net income
$1.05B
Gross margin
29.6%
Net margin
7.9%
The company's net income rose by 16% QoQ and by 4.1% YoY
The net margin has grown by 11% since the previous quarter
The company's operating income rose by 6% QoQ
The revenue has increased by 3.5% since the previous quarter

Growth

What is Otis Worldwide's growth rate over time

Valuation

What is Otis Worldwide stock price valuation
P/E
36.58
P/B
N/A
P/S
2.91
EV/EBIT
25.7
EV/EBITDA
22.93
EV/Sales
3.21
OTIS's P/E is 24% above its last 4 quarters average of 29.5
The company's equity rose by 19% YoY but it fell by 2% QoQ
The price to sales (P/S) is 32% higher than the last 4 quarters average of 2.2
The revenue has increased by 3.5% since the previous quarter

Efficiency

How efficient is Otis Worldwide business performance
The ROIC has grown by 18% YoY and by 17% from the previous quarter
OTIS's return on assets is up by 14% since the previous quarter but it is down by 6% year-on-year
The ROS is up by 8% from the previous quarter

Dividends

What is OTIS's dividend history
DPS
$0.64
Dividend yield
0.72%
Payout ratio
26.4%
Recent dividends

Financial health

How did Otis Worldwide financials performed over time
Otis Worldwide's total assets is 24% less than its total liabilities
Otis Worldwide's total assets has increased by 10% YoY
The current ratio has declined by 3.9% year-on-year but it rose by 2.1% since the previous quarter
The company's equity rose by 19% YoY but it fell by 2% QoQ
The debt to equity fell by 14% YoY but it rose by 4.2% QoQ

All financial data is based on trailing twelve months (TTM) periods - updated quarterly, unless otherwise specified.